Output afd8894d236b43fa28fc9082710fe4e4eaf6fd4fa3c8b331d45f9e70e6585920:1

value
2126878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f608c9da5d87aca722bb8a162e0c9ffe2e35a8b OP_EQUAL
address
37U89zQvNFKBWj7JhgYxMQF4xB7kNJUPGV
transaction
afd8894d236b43fa28fc9082710fe4e4eaf6fd4fa3c8b331d45f9e70e6585920
confirmations
273713
spent
true